Предмет: Информатика, автор: anaTS

Даны действительные числа a, b ,c. Выяснить, существует ли треугольник с длинами сторон a,b,c. (В Visual Basic) Помогиитее! Пробовала так:
Private Sub CommandButton1_Click()
Dim a, b, c As Single
If (a < b + c) Then Yes
If b < a + c Then Yes
If c < a + b Then Yes
Но не знаю как закончить
Пожалуйста!

Ответы

Автор ответа: Аноним
1
Private Sub CommandButton1_Click()
Dim a, b, c As Single
If (a<b+c) and (b<a+c) and (c<a+b) Then
  MsgBox "Yes"
Else
  MsgBox "No"
End If
End Sub


anaTS: Private Sub CommandButton1_Click()
Dim a, b, c As Single
a = Val(InputBox("a ="))
b = Val(InputBox("b ="))
c = Val(InputBox("c ="))
tr = True
If a < b + c Then tr = False
If b < a + c Then tr = False
If c < a + b Then tr = False
If Not tr Then
End If
MsgBox "Такого треугольника не существует"
End Sub
anaTS: так неверно будет?
Аноним: Вы попросили фрагмент программы - я написал. Комментарий служит только для уточнения ответа, а не для дополнительных вопросов.
anaTS: спасибо)
Похожие вопросы
Предмет: Українська мова, автор: nastiacat20202034
Предмет: Другие предметы, автор: zalina60
Предмет: Математика, автор: AnnaGuzienko0709201